>On 10/26/23 12:30, Zhenzhong Duan wrote:
>> IBM EEH is only supported by legacy backend currently, bypass it
>> for IOMMUFD backend.

>It's curious that a test on the VFIOIOMMUOps is needed so deep in
>the software stack, and spapr should have its own VFIOIOMMUOps, which
>de facto doesn't support iommufd.

Yes, in this series, spapr shares same ops vfio_legacy_ops, in next series I 
should
check with vfio_iommu_spapr_ops.

The general vfio-pci device supports iommu property, if we pass a vfio device
with iommufd backend, I guess we will crash Qemu if there is no check here.
